HOUSE BILL NO. 555
BY REPRESENTATIVE DESHOTEL
1	AN ACT
2 To amend and reenact R.S. 33:4169.1(A), relative to parish and municipal garbage
3 collection; to provide relative to contracts for such garbage collection; to provide for
4 definitions; and to provide for related matters.
5 Be it enacted by the Legislature of Louisiana:
6 Section 1.  R.S. 33:4169.1(A) is hereby amended and reenacted to read as follows:
7 ยง4169.1.  Municipal and parish authority over collection and disposal of garbage and
8	trash; franchising, permitting, and licensing; assessment and collection of
9	service charge
10	A.(1)  The governing authority of every parish or municipality shall have the
11 following powers:
12	(1) (a)  To engage in the collection and disposal of garbage and trash within
13 its jurisdiction in cooperation with, or to the exclusion of, other garbage and trash
14 collectors.
15	(2) (b)  To grant permits, licenses, exclusive or nonexclusive franchises, or
16 any combination thereof to garbage and trash collectors and disposers.  Any
17 exclusive franchise shall be granted only after advertising for bids, reception of bids,
18 and awarding of the contract or contracts in accordance with the public bid laws of
19 the state and other provisions of law.
20	(c)  To grant exclusive contracts to garbage and trash collectors and
21 disposers.  Any exclusive contract shall be granted only after issuing a request for
22 proposals, or advertising for bids and receiving bids, and awarding of the contract
23 in accordance with the public bid laws of the state and other provisions of law.

1	(3) (d)  To enter into time contracts for the collection and transportation of
2 garbage or trash for a term of up to ten years, and for disposal of garbage or trash for
3 a term of up to twenty-five years.
4	(4) (e)  To assess a service charge against any person provided any service
5 pursuant to Paragraphs (1) or (2). Subparagraph (a) or (b) of this Paragraph. 
6 However, in the parishes of Lafourche, Vermilion, Rapides, and Washington, such
7 charge shall be imposed only after the question of its imposition has been submitted
8 to the qualified electors of the parish at an election to be conducted in accordance
9 with the general election laws of the state, and a majority of those voting in the
10 election shall have voted in favor of the imposition of the charge.
11	(5) (f)  To otherwise regulate the collection and disposal of garbage and trash.
12	(2)  The term "exclusive contract" for purposes of this Subsection shall mean
13 a written agreement for the collection and disposal of residential garbage and trash
14 throughout the entirety of the territorial jurisdiction of the respective parish or
15 municipality.
